2012 fat boy lo
battery is fully charged won't start turns over two times then just clicks .
It has been sitting for two years battery is on trickle charge the whole time
How old is the battery? You said it has been sitting 2 years on a trickle charger but need to know the age of the battery
1. Remove battery.
2. Get removed battery load tested.
3. Note the Cold Cranking Amps (CCA) from load test.
4. Report Back the findings.
5. Trickle Charger will ruin a battery if left on, you should use a battery maintainer. A trickle charger will continiously supply voltage whereas a maintainer will monitor and supply charging only when needed
6. You can have voltage but not the amperage (CCA) to crank the bike over.

If it hasn't ran in 2 years probably battery. To make yourself more confident about buying one, try jumping with a jump pack, if it starts battery. try putting on charger on high for 10 minutes and see if you get a few more clicks.
